Candied Orange Almond Cake

Description

A delightful and moist cake made with almond flour and topped with candied orange slices for a sweet and tangy flavor.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 medium oranges, thinly sliced
  • 1 cup granulated sugar (for candied oranges)
  • 1 cup water (for candied oranges)
  • 2 cups almond flour, finely ground
  • 1 cup granulated sugar (for cake)
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up extra virgin olive oil or melted unsalted butter
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Zest of 1 orange
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on gluten-free baking powder
  • 2 tablespoons sliced almonds (for garnish)
  • Powdered sugar for dusting

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ease and line a 9-inch springform p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a wide saucepan, combine 1 cup sugar and 1 cup water. Bring to a simmer over medium heat. Add orange slices in a single layer and simmer gently for 15-20 minutes, turning occasionally, until translucent. Transfer to a wire rack to cool and reserve the syrup.
  3. Arrange cooled candied orange slices on the bottom of the prepared pan.
  4. In a large bowl, whisk eggs and 1 cup sugar until pale and slightly thickened, approximately 2 minutes.
  5. Whisk in olive oil or melted butter, vanilla extract, orange zest, and salt until smooth.
  6. Add almond flour and baking powder. Fold gently until combined.
  7. Pour batter over orange slices and smooth the top surface.
  8. Bake for 45-50 minutes, or until golden brown and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  9. Allow cake to cool in pan for 15 minutes. Invert onto a serving plate so candied oranges face upward.
  10. Brush top with reserved orange syrup for shine and additional flavor.
  11. Top with sliced almonds and powdered sugar if desired. Slice and serve.

Notes

  • Make sure to watch the candied oranges carefully to avoid overcooking.
  • This cake can be stored in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
  • For a decorative touch, you can also add more almond slices on top before serving.
